Snagging Your Dream Gig: Comic Illustration Jobs Explained

Want to illustrate the next big comic book series? The world of comic illustration is a thriving industry, stuffed with chances for talented artists. But breaking into this competitive field can seem like a daunting task.

Here's a summary of what you need to know about landing your dream gig in comic illustration:

  • Develop your artistic skills. This may seem obvious, but it's crucial to have a strong foundation in drawing, layout, and storytelling through visuals.
  • Assemble a portfolio that showcases your best work. Make sure to include a variety of pieces that demonstrate your range and style.
  • Mix with other comic book professionals. Attend conventions, join in online forums, and reach out to artists and publishers you admire.
  • Submit your work to comic book publishers and independent creators. Don't be afraid to pursue them after submitting your portfolio.
  • Stay persistent and don't give up on your dreams. The road to success in the comic book industry can be long and challenging, but with hard work and dedication, you can achieve your goals.
